Abstract Submissions
All meeting participants who wish to present either an oral presentation or a
poster presentation should submit an abstract. Abstracts MUST be received by
July 1, 2006 (extended).
All abstracts must be submitted on-line. Abstract submissions will include the
following: presentation title, authors (with an asterisk following the
presenting author), affiliation(s), and abstract text. The body of the abstract should
be no more than 300 words in length. Do not fax or land mail abstracts.
A meeting program and abstracts will be compiled and posted on-line at the
meeting website as well as printed and distributed to registered meeting
participants.
Oral Presentations:
Oral (PowerPoint) presentations will be 10 minutes in length plus 5 minutes
allotted for questions and answers. The presenting author will receive a
confirmation when the abstract is received. The presenting author will also
receive information indicating the day and time of the presentation by July 31,
2006. Due to the limited number of slots available for oral presentations, the
organizing committee may designate some participants as poster presenters, based
on the number of abstracts submitted for each session.
Poster Presentations:
Poster sessions will be scheduled throughout the meeting. Each accepted poster
will be presented in the afternoon and evening of one day during the conference.
The available poster boards are approximately 4 feet high by 8 feet in length;
push pins will be provided. The presenting author will receive a confirmation
when the abstract has been received. The presenting author will also receive
information indicating the day and time of the presentation by July 31, 2006.
